Technical Officer Trainee (Electrical)

Water Supplies Department · Hong Kong

External listingfull-time4 days ago

About The Role

Duties

A Technical Officer Trainee (Electrical) is required to undergo training for a period of three years and is mainly deployed on preparing of Electrical engineering drawings, production of sketches and record drawings, carrying out simple engineering calculations and occasional site engineering measurements and work with computer and computer aided drafting systems. (He/she may be required to work in remote areas, work irregular hours or shifts.)

Entry Requirements

Candidates should have (a)(i) a Certificate in Electrical Engineering from a Hong Kong polytechnic/polytechnic university or the Hong Kong Institute of Vocational Education/technical institute/technical college, or equivalent (Note 1); or (ii) Level 3 or above in Mathematics and Level 2 or equivalent or above in four other subjects (Note 2, 3) including Physics or Combined Science (Physics & Chemistry with the Physics component at Level 2 or above) or Combined Science (Physics & Biology with the Physics component at Level 2 or above) or Integrated Science in the Hong Kong Diploma of Secondary Education Examination (HKDSEE), or equivalent; or (iii) Grade C or above in Mathematics and Level 2 / Grade E or above in four other subjects (Note 3, 4) including Physics in the Hong Kong Certificate of Education Examination (HKCEE), or equivalent; (b) met the language proficiency requirements of Level 2 or above in Chinese Language and English Language in HKDSEE or HKCEE, or equivalent (Note 4); and (c) a pass result in the Basic Law and National Security Law Test (BLNST) (Note 5).

(All entry requirements should be met on or before the closing date for application. Entry Requirements (a)(i) and (c) met after the closing date for application may be considered (see Notes 1 and 5).)

Pay

Training Pay Scale Point 4 ($16,845 per month) to Training Pay Scale Point 6 ($19,105 per month)

Terms of Appointment

A new recruit will normally be appointed on civil service probationary terms for three years. Upon passage of probation bar, he/she may be considered for appointment on the prevailing permanent terms.
